车用三效催化转化器劣化性能参数灰色关联分析

摘    要:建立老化机理与化学反应结合、铂(Pt)颗粒平均直径与反应频率因子修正化学反应的三效催化转化器劣化仿真模型.通过将NO和CO转化效率的仿真结果与实验结果对比,验证模型的有效性,并将仿真结果进行灰色关联分析.研究结果表明:过量空气系数、入口温度、扩张角、行驶里程的关联度均大于0.5,均是影响三效催化转化器劣化性能的主要因素,其中行驶里程的关联度最大,是最主要的影响因素,与事实相符,证明灰色关联分析方法用于分析三效催化转化器劣化影响因素是有效的.

Grey relational analysis on deterioration performance parameters of automotive three-way catalytic converter

Abstract:Simulation model on deterioration of three-way catalytic converter was obtained after combining deterioration mechanism and chemical reaction and revising chemical reaction with the average diameter of Pt and frequency factors.Model was verified by comparing the experimental results and the conversion efficiency of No and CO,and grey relational analysis was processed on the simulation results.The results show that the relational degree of excessive air coefficient,inlet temperature,divergence angle and mileage are greater than 0.5 and they are the main factors of deterioration performance of automotive three-way catalytic converter.Moreover,mileage is the most essential influencing factor,whose grey relational analysis can be applied to the analysis in affecting factors of the deterioration performance of automotive three-way catalytic converter.
